WebThis is in stark contrast to the Pogona minor minima subspecies, which is only found on a handful of islands off the Western Australian coast. Bearded dragons live in woodlands, coastal dunes, heathland, tropical savannahs and deserts. They’re often seen basking on tree stumps, fence posts, branches or boulders. WebBearded dragons do have good vision. Bearded dragons rely on their eyesight to make sense of the world and find food. Bearded dragons have a large field of view, and their sight has adapted to find and hunt insects and food sources in the wild.
